  • Patent number: 11160320
    Abstract: The invention addresses the problem of providing a cloth, a multilayered cloth, and a textile product, which have flame retardancy and heat insulation and develop a relief structure when exposed to flame or heat. As a means for resolution, a cloth characterized in that a yarn A having a high thermal shrinkage rate and a yarn B having a low thermal shrinkage rate are alternately arranged in the warp direction or weft direction is obtained, then, as necessary, a multilayered cloth is obtained using the cloth as an intermediate layer, and further, as necessary, a textile product is formed using the multilayered cloth.

  • Publication number: 20180080153
    Abstract: An object is to provide a cloth tape having flame retardancy and a fiber product, and means for achieving the object is a cloth tape formed from an organic fiber, which has an afterflame time of 2.0 seconds or less, as measured in the flammability prescribed in JIS L1091-1999 A-4 method (12-second heating method).
